US Air Force scrambles after privacy breach | The Register

"The US Air Force has been forced to notify more than 33,000 airmen that their personal details might have been exposed following the discovery of a computer security breach. The notification comes after Air Force personnel officers discovered suspiciously high activity on one account into a careers database, called AMS (Assignment Management System), dating back to June."


This hack was done using existing and valid login credentials....Shows the need for good multifactor authentication.
